WebBackcountry camping is available by reservation for overnight stays in the Otis Pike High Dune Wilderness area. Campers are required to obtain a permit through recreation.gov before arriving on Fire Island. Late fall through early spring are the best times to camp to avoid ticks and mosquitoes. In this seven mile stretch of undeveloped … WebThis permit allows the holder to camp within the Otis Pike Fire Island High Dune Wilderness. Two backcountry camping zones are available, the eastern and western zones. There is a three-night limit for backcountry camping. Eastern Zone: Maximum number of campers is 12 per night with a maximum number of four campers allowed in …
